What is a part time remote software job?

Part time remote software jobs are positions in the software industry that allow employees to work fewer hours than a standard full-time schedule, and from a location outside of the company's physical office—often from home. These roles can include software development, quality assurance, technical support, and more. Part time remote roles are ideal for those seeking flexible work arrangements, such as students, parents, or individuals with other commitments. Employers typically expect strong communication, self-motivation, and the ability to work independently in these positions.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a part time remote software developer?

To thrive as a Part Time Remote Software Developer, you need strong programming skills, experience with software development methodologies, and a relevant degree or coding certifications. Familiarity with version control systems like Git, collaboration platforms such as Slack or Jira, and cloud-based development environments is typically required. Excellent time management, self-motivation, and clear written communication are standout soft skills for this role. These abilities are crucial for delivering high-quality code, collaborating effectively with distributed teams, and ensuring project success in a flexible remote setting.

What are some common challenges faced by part time remote software developers, and how can they be addressed?

Part-time remote software developers often encounter challenges such as staying in sync with full-time team members, managing time effectively across multiple projects, and communicating progress clearly. To address these, it's important to establish regular check-ins, use collaborative project management tools, and set clear expectations with your team. Proactively updating documentation and participating in virtual meetings can also help ensure alignment and maintain productivity in a remote, part-time setting.

The Teen Leadership Coordinator manages the day-to-day logistics, scheduling, and facilitation of the Teen Leadership program, including monthly virtual meetings and monthly in-person community service or leadership field trips. This role oversees the program budget, promotes the program including through social media, and ensures compliance with grant requirements. The coordinator also leads the annual HBCU college trip from planning through execution and works to build new partnerships and opportunities for program participants.
Note: This role is remote except for in-person meetings, field trips, staff events, and any other in-person needs as directed.
Pay rate: $22.00 per hour - 10 hours per week
Program end date: June 18, 2027
Requirements
Bachelor's Degree from four-year college or university, or 3-4 years of related experience and/or training, or equivalent combination of education and experience.
  • Strong technology skills required, with the ability to quickly learn and effectively use program software, scheduling tools, and other digital systems. For example: Google Suites, Microsoft Office, Bright wheel.
  • Required availability during Worcester Public Schools vacation weeks, school closures, evening events, and weekends. Including specific annual programming around Thanksgiving, Christmas, St. Patrick's Day, and New Year's Eve.
  • Possess a valid driver's license and have reliable access to a personal vehicle.
  • Fluency in English and Spanish, highly preferable.
